Torn Paper and Cupcake Liner Halloween Ghost Tree Craft

My kids and I have been busy the past few weeks decorating our house with Halloween crafts. I have always loved crafting, and both my daughter and son love making creations with me as well. For a fun and easy craft to make with your child for Halloween, use construction paper and white cupcake liners to make ghostly haunted trees.

Instructions

  1. Tear the brown paper into small pieces.
  2. Draw a tree shape on the blue paper with glue.
  3. Cover the glue with the brown paper pieces.
  4. Smash the cupcake liners into ghost shapes.
  5. Draw ghost faces on the fronts of the smashed cupcake liners.
  6. Glue the cupcake liner ghosts onto the torn paper tree.
  7. Display the torn paper and cupcake liner Halloween ghost tree.
